About This School
Brooklyn Center Elementary School is a elementary school located in Brooklyn Center, Minnesota. The school serves 787 students in grades -1-5. The student-to-teacher ratio is 15.4:1.
According to EDFacts assessment data, 29% of students meet grade-level proficiency standards in combined math and reading.
84% of students q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, indicating the school serves a predominantly low-income community.
Brooklyn Center Elementary School is part of the Brooklyn Center School District in Minnesota. The school receives Title I federal funding.
How This School Compares
Brooklyn Center Elementary School has 787 students enrolled, making it larger than the average school in Brooklyn Center School District (266 students). Its 29% proficiency rate is 9 percentage points below the district average of 38%. Compared to the Minnesota state average of 50%, the school performs 21 points lower.
